Technological advancements in the Fourth Industrial Revolution have transformed higher education, yet accreditation processes often suffer from inefficient data management, causing delays, inconsistencies, and limited monitoring of performance indicators. This study designs a data warehouse integrated with a dashboard and Early Warning System (EWS) to improve accreditation data management at University X, West Jakarta. Using Kimball’s Dimensional Model, data were structured into fact and dimension tables, with collection methods including interviews with the Head of the IT Department and document analysis of accreditation processes. Descriptive statistics were applied to identify trends and patterns. The dashboard enables real-time visualisation of key metrics, while the EWS issues alerts on missing or outdated data. Results show that the snowflake schema enhances data organisation and clarity, reducing manual processing and facilitating proactive monitoring. The system supports more efficient accreditation management and strengthens institutional readiness for assessment.
